The Minister of Defense, Dominic Nitiwul, has revealed some 28 excavators used in illegal mining activities popularly known as Galamsey have been destroyed. According to him, some 218 chanfangs have also been destroyed by personnel of the Ghana Armed Forces (GAF) working under Operation Halt II.

Get a quoteApr 06, 2019 · The decision of the government to ban the importation of excavators from May 1, 2019, is an indication of how irksome the activities of galamseyers have become. The statement announcing the ban, signed by Mr. Kwahu Ofori Asiamah, Minister of Transport, explained that "the decision was made by the Cabinet at its sitting on March 27, 2019.
